Conecte-se ao SQL Workbench/J

Este artigo descreve como usar o SQL Workbench/J com Databricks.

Observação

Este artigo abrange o SQL Workbench/J, que não é fornecido nem suportado pelo Databricks. Para entrar em contato com o provedor, consulte usar o fórum de suporte do SQL Workbench/J nos Grupos do Google.

Requisitos

  • SQL Workbench/J.

  • O driver JDBC do Databricks. downloads o driver JDBC do Databricks em sua máquina de desenvolvimento local, extraindo o arquivo DatabricksJDBC42.jar do arquivo DatabricksJDBC42-<version>.zip downloads .

    Observação

    Este artigo foi testado com macOS, SQL Workbench/J Build 130, Zulu OpenJDK 21.0.1 e Databricks JDBC Driver 2.6.36.

    Para a autenticação do Databricks, se você não estiver usando a autenticação access token pessoal do Databricks, poderá ignorar a geração de um access token pessoal posteriormente nestes requisitos. Para obter mais informações sobre os tipos de autenticação do Databricks disponíveis, consulte Configurações de autenticação para o driver JDBC do Databricks.

  • Um clusters ou SQL warehouse em seu workspace do Databricks.

  • Os detalhes de conexão para seus clusters ou SQL warehouse, especificamente os valores Server hostname, Port e HTTP Path .

  • Um site pessoal da Databricks access token. Para criar um access token pessoal, faça o seguinte:

    1. Em seu Databricks workspace, clique em seu nome de usuário Databricks na barra superior e selecione Settings (Configurações ) no menu suspenso.

    2. Clique em Desenvolvedor.

    3. Ao lado do access token, clique em gerenciar.

    4. Clique em Gerar novos tokens.

    5. (Opcional) Insira um comentário que o ajude a identificar esse token no futuro e altere o tempo de vida padrão do token de 90 dias. Para criar um token sem vida útil (não recomendado), deixe a caixa Duração (dias) vazia (em branco).

    6. Clique em Gerar.

    7. Copie o token exibido em um local seguro e clique em Concluído.

    Observação

    Certifique-se de salvar os tokens copiados em um local seguro. Não compartilhe seus tokens copiados com outras pessoas. Se você perder os tokens copiados, não poderá regenerar exatamente os mesmos tokens. Em vez disso, você deve repetir este procedimento para criar novos tokens. Se você perder os tokens copiados ou acreditar que os tokens foram comprometidos, o Databricks recomenda fortemente que você exclua imediatamente esses tokens do seu workspace clicando no ícone da lixeira (Revogar) ao lado dos tokens na página access tokens .

    Se não for possível criar ou usar tokens no seu workspace, isso pode ocorrer porque o administrador do workspace desativou os tokens ou não lhe deu permissão para criar ou usar tokens. Consulte o administrador do workspace ou o seguinte:

    Observação

    Como prática recomendada de segurança ao se autenticar com ferramentas, sistemas, scripts e aplicativos automatizados, a Databricks recomenda que você use tokens OAuth.

    Se utilizar a autenticação access token pessoal, a Databricks recomenda a utilização access token pessoal pertencente à entidade de serviço em vez de utilizadores workspace . Para criar tokens para entidades de serviço, consulte gerenciar tokens para uma entidade de serviço.

passos para se conectar ao Workbench/J

Para se conectar ao Workbench/J, faça o seguinte:

  1. Inicie o SQL Workbench/J.

  2. Selecione Arquivo > Conectar janela.

  3. Na caixa de diálogo Selecionar perfil de conexão , clique em Gerenciar Drivers.

    1. No campo Nome , digite Databricks.

    2. No campo biblioteca , clique no ícone Selecionar o(s) arquivo(s) JAR . Navegue até o diretório onde você extraiu o arquivo DatabricksJDBC42.jar do arquivo de downloads DatabricksJDBC42-<version>.zip e selecione o arquivo JAR. Em seguida, clique em Escolher.

    3. Verifique se o campo Classname está preenchido com com.databricks.client.jdbc.Driver.

    4. Clique em OK.

  4. Clique no ícone Criar um novo perfil de conexão .

    1. Digite um nome para o perfil.

    2. No campo Driver, selecione Databricks (com.databricks.client.JDBC.Driver).

    3. No campo URL , insira a URL JDBC do seu recurso Databricks. Para obter a sintaxe do campo URL para URLs JDBC, consulte Configurações de autenticação para o driver JDBC do Databricks.

    4. Clique em Testar.

    5. Clique em OK duas vezes.

Recursos adicionais